Output ac8d760e217e429e972c1cd54e2ff21f19a844246f761871dcde577e4df9c2c4:0

value
128507
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8acc2db4725528f6f1705078e1fde944858ec7aa OP_EQUAL
address
3ELumb9pjFdXuskz6JFHoDkbkwfSBdejHP
transaction
ac8d760e217e429e972c1cd54e2ff21f19a844246f761871dcde577e4df9c2c4
confirmations
152609
spent
true